Grounding quotes
  • “we delivered another strong quarter with our financial results exceeding our expectations. Second quarter net revenues were up 16% and adjusted net income up 12% versus a year ago on a non-GAAP currency-neutral basis”
  • “Consumer spending remains healthy, supported by low unemployment and wage growth that continues to outpace inflation”
  • “we remain positive about our growth outlook as the fundamentals that support consumer spending have been strong”
  • “what we are noticing in the first four weeks of July indicates a strengthening U.S. consumer. However, it's important to remember that four weeks don’t define the quarter, so we need to remain cautious”
